Explanation
1. BACKGROUND: This legislation authorizes the Director of Public Utilities to enter into a construction contract with Darby Creek Excavating, Inc., in the amount of $60,812.31; to encumber funds with the Design & Construction Division for inspection, testing and prevailing wage coordination services in the amount of $19,797.88; for the Alton-Darby Creek Road 12" Water Main, Phase II Project, Division of Power and Water Contract Number 1147.
This project consists of installing approximately 1,000 linear feet of 12-inch water line and appurtenances in the right-of-way of Alton-Darby Creek Road.
2. CONSTRUCTION CONTRACT AWARD: The Director of Public Utilities publicly opened nine bids on December 16, 2009. Bids were received from: Darby Creek Excavating, Inc. - $60,812.31; Tata Excavating, Inc. - $78,186.39; Kirk Excavating, Inc. (incomplete) - $80,645.40; John Eramo & Sons, Inc. - $81,350.50; Woodward Excavating Co., Inc. - $82,605.17; Columbus Asphalt Paving Co. - $85,478.47; Storts Excavation, Inc. - $101,602.60; Danbert, Inc. - $108,215.80; and Shelly & Sands - $143,456.28.
The lowest bid was from Darby Creek Excavating, Inc. in the amount of $60,812.31. Their Contract Compliance Number is 31-1345111 (expires 5/1/10, Majority). Additional information regarding each bidder, description of work, contract time frame and detailed amounts can be found on the attached Legislation Information Form.
3. FISCAL IMPACT: Funds for this expenditure are available within the Water Build America Bonds Fund.
